Flex Ready®: a collective approach to accelerate energy flexibility

Flex Ready® is an initiative led by Think Smartgrids and all stakeholders in the sector to facilitate the deployment of electrical flexibility in commercial buildings.

Faced with the new challenges of balancing the electrical grid and the increasing integration of renewable energies, commercial buildings have a key role to play. They offer numerous levers for flexibility: managing energy use, optimizing consumption, managing equipment, storing energy, and even charging electric vehicles.

The objective of Flex Ready® is to create a simple and operational framework to guarantee the interoperability of building energy management systems with stakeholders in the electrical system (grid operators, aggregators, demand response operators, etc.).

The approach is based on:

  • A shared technical framework, co-developed with all stakeholders in the sector.
  • A self-declaration process for technical solutions, enabling each stakeholder to demonstrate their interfacing capabilities.
    The granting of a right to use the Flex Ready® trademark, promoting compatible solutions and facilitating their market deployment.

Flex Ready® is above all a collective dynamic, bringing together manufacturers, local authorities, energy unions, operators, design offices and electrical system operators, in the service of simpler, more readable flexibility, and for the benefit of all territories.

Flex Ready® elsewhere in france

In the context of the energy transition and the rise of smart grids, the Flex Ready Tour de France aims to bring together stakeholders in the building, energy, and regional sectors around a common goal: to better understand and leverage the potential of electrical flexibility.

Organized by Think Smartgrids and its partners, these events are designed for public and private building managers, local authorities, energy consortia, integrators and manufacturers of control systems, as well as demand response operators and energy suppliers.

The program includes: local case studies, presentations of the Flex Ready collective brand, pitches of regional projects, collaborative workshops, and informal networking opportunities.
